CULTURE NEWS

  • The University of Central Arkansas Public Appearances will present Dolly Parton’s Smoky Mountain Christmas Carol at Reynolds Performance Hall at 7 p.m. on Dec. 10+ the festive performance is expected to draw local fans for a special holiday treat.  Log Cabin Democrat

ECONOMY NEWS

  • Grocery prices are climbing in Conway as shoppers face higher food costs ahead of the holidays — this rise may affect household budgets for holiday meals.  THV 11
